在当今的数字化世界中,Web前端技术已经成为了构建和设计网站的重要组成部分,它不仅负责用户与网站的交互,还决定了网站的外观和功能,Web前端技术有哪些呢?本文将详细介绍一些主要的Web前端技术。
1、HTML(超文本标记语言):HTML是构建网页的基础,它定义了网页的结构,包括文本、图片、链接等元素,HTML5是HTML的最新版本,它增加了许多新的功能,如音频和视频播放、图形绘制、地理定位等。
2、CSS(层叠样式表):CSS用于描述网页的外观和布局,如颜色、字体、间距等,CSS3是CSS的最新版本,它增加了许多新的功能,如动画、过渡、阴影等。
3、JavaScript:JavaScript是一种脚本语言,用于实现网页的交互功能,它可以操作DOM(文档对象模型),改变网页的内容和样式,响应用户的操作等,ES6是JavaScript的最新标准,它增加了许多新的语法和特性,如箭头函数、模块、类等。
4、jQuery:jQuery是一个JavaScript库,它简化了JavaScript的使用,提供了许多方便的API,如选择器、事件处理、动画等。
5、AJAX:AJAX(异步JavaScript和XML)是一种技术,它允许网页在不刷新的情况下与服务器交换数据,这使得网页可以实现无刷新加载、实时更新等功能。
6、Bootstrap:Bootstrap是一个前端框架,它提供了一套预定义的CSS和JavaScript组件,可以快速构建响应式的网页。
7、React:React是一个JavaScript库,用于构建用户界面,它使用虚拟DOM来提高性能,使用组件化的方式来组织代码,使得代码更加模块化和可重用。
8、Angular:Angular是一个前端框架,它提供了一套完整的工具链,包括模板、依赖注入、路由等,用于构建复杂的单页应用。
9、Node.js:Node.js是一个JavaScript运行环境,它允许在服务器端运行JavaScript,这使得前端开发者可以使用JavaScript来编写服务器端的代码,提高了开发效率。
10、Webpack:Webpack是一个模块打包工具,它可以将多个模块打包成一个文件,减少了HTTP请求的数量,提高了加载速度。
以上就是Web前端技术的一些主要组成部分,每一种技术都有其独特的用途和优势,通过合理地使用这些技术,可以构建出功能强大、用户体验良好的网站,Web前端技术也在不断发展和变化,因此,作为一名前端开发者,需要不断学习和掌握新的技术,以适应不断变化的技术环境。
还没有评论,来说两句吧...